猿代码 — 科研/AI模型/高性能计算
0

"HPC环境配置与性能优化:实战经验分享"

摘要: HPC环境配置与性能优化:实战经验分享随着科学技术的不断发展,高性能计算(HPC)在科学研究、工程设计、医学诊断以及金融交易等领域中发挥着越来越重要的作用。HPC系统的配置和性能优化对于提高计算效率和准确性至 ...
HPC环境配置与性能优化:实战经验分享

随着科学技术的不断发展,高性能计算(HPC)在科学研究、工程设计、医学诊断以及金融交易等领域中发挥着越来越重要的作用。HPC系统的配置和性能优化对于提高计算效率和准确性至关重要。本文将分享一些HPC环境配置和性能优化的实战经验,希望能为相关领域的研究者和工程师提供一些有益的参考。

首先,HPC环境的配置需要考虑多方面的因素,包括硬件选型、网络拓扑、操作系统和文件系统等。在硬件选型方面,需要根据计算任务的特点选择合适的CPU、内存、存储和互联网络设备,以充分发挥HPC系统的计算能力。同时,网络拓扑也需要根据实际应用场景进行设计,以保证数据传输的稳定和高效。操作系统和文件系统的选择也直接影响到HPC系统的稳定性和性能表现,因此需要进行综合考虑和权衡。

其次,针对已经配置好的HPC环境,性能优化成为关键的工作。在性能优化方面,首先需要对计算任务进行分析和划分,根据任务的特点合理划分并行计算的单元,以充分利用HPC系统的多核并行计算能力。此外,需要针对具体的计算任务进行代码优化,包括算法优化、数据布局优化和计算路径优化等,以提高计算效率和减少资源浪费。对于I/O密集型的任务,还需要对文件系统和数据传输进行优化,以提高数据读写的速度和稳定性。

第三,HPC性能优化还需要考虑软硬件协同优化的问题。除了对HPC系统硬件进行性能优化外,还需要对软件进行优化。首先,需要对编译器和编译选项进行调整,以生成针对HPC系统硬件特点的优化指令集。其次,需要针对具体的应用程序进行编译优化和参数调整,以充分发挥HPC系统的性能潜力。此外,还需要考虑对HPC系统的管理和监控工具进行优化,以及制定合理的任务调度算法和策略,以提高系统的整体性能和资源利用效率。

总之,HPC环境配置和性能优化是一个复杂而关键的工作,需要综合考虑硬件、网络、操作系统和软件等多方面的因素。本文介绍了HPC环境配置和性能优化的一些实战经验,希望能为相关领域的研究者和工程师提供一些有益的参考。随着科学技术的不断进步,HPC系统的配置和性能优化也将面临新的挑战和机遇,希望本文能为相关领域的研究和实践提供一些启发和帮助。

说点什么...

已有0条评论

最新评论...

本文作者
2025-1-20 16:27
  • 0
    粉丝
  • 16
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)